siny saarrap

English: Translation
five women
sentence
Notes

siny: "woman", primarily 'Iipay word. Notice how speaker does not use a plural form of "woman" despite there being more than one. According to Robertson, there is no plural form for siny in her speech (though 'Iipay has siiny, "women"). For "women", she would have to say nyechaak, plural of nyechak "woman" (Tiipay word).

saarrap: "five, are five." As numbers are verbs, this phrase is literally, "women are five."
